📝 Color Information for #AB366C

The hexadecimal color code #AB366C represents a medium shade in the red family. In the RGB color model, this color is composed of 171 red, 54 green, and 108 blue, which translates to approximately 67% red, 21% green, and 42% blue. This makes it a moderately saturated color with warm undertones that can evoke different emotional responses depending on its application. When analyzed in the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, #AB366C has a hue of 332 degrees, a saturation level of 52%, and a lightness value of 44%. The hue angle of 332° places this color firmly in the red spectrum. In the HSV/HSB color model, this translates to a hue of 332°, saturation of 68%, and brightness/value of 67%. For print applications using the CMYK color model, #AB366C would be reproduced using 0% cyan, 68% magenta, 37% yellow, and 33% black. The closest web-safe color is #993366, which may be useful for ensuring compatibility across older displays and systems. This color works well in various design contexts. With its medium lightness, it's versatile enough for both foreground elements and subtle backgrounds. The moderate to low saturation gives this color a sophisticated, muted quality that works well in professional and minimalist designs. When pairing #AB366C with other colors, consider its complementary color at hue 152° for maximum contrast, or use analogous colors within 30° of its hue for harmonious combinations. The decimal representation of this color is 11220588, which can be useful in certain programming contexts.

What is the CMYK value of #AB366C? +

The approximate CMYK value of #AB366C is C:0% M:68% Y:37% K:33%. C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Key/Black) is the color model used in physical printing. Unlike RGB which mixes light additively on screens, CMYK mixes inks subtractively on paper. Note that the RGB-to-CMYK conversion is an approximation — screen colors and print colors exist in different color gamuts, and some screen colors cannot be exactly reproduced in print. For precise print work, consult a professional print color profile or Pantone matching system.
